Vivek Pandya
Vivek Pandya

Glasgow, Glasgow City, Scotland

1180

SportyHQ Rating

40%

Rating Confidence

12

Matches YTD

154

Matches All Time

0 people have viewed your profile in the past 30 days.

Please sign in